How much does it cost to rent an apartment in Detroit?
| Bedroom | Average Rent | Cheapest Rent | Highest Rent |
|---|---|---|---|
| Detroit Studio Apartments | $1,189 | $475 | $4,350 |
| Detroit 1 Bedroom Apartments | $1,399 | $445 | $4,995 |
| Detroit 2 Bedroom Apartments | $1,720 | $675 | $10,000+ |
| Detroit 3 Bedroom Apartments | $2,104 | $885 | $6,649 |
| Detroit 4 Bedroom Apartments | $2,207 | $805 | $10,000+ |

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Detroit Apartments
What is the Cheapest apartment in Detroit with 2 Bedroom?
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in Detroit is at Franklin Village Apartments listed at $810.
How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Detroit Apartment?
The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Detroit is $1,720.
What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Detroit Apartment for rent?
Today's apartment with the most square footage in Detroit is a 2,000 square feet unit starting from $3,000 at Claymoor Luxury Apartments.
What is the average size for Detroit 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?
The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Detroit is currently 1,033 sq ft.
